De Novo Crohn's Disease in Children With Ulcerative Colitis Undergoing Ileal Pouch-Anal Anastomosis: A Multicenter, Retrospective Study From the Pediatric IBD Porto Group of the ESPGHAN. Inflamm Bowel Dis 2023:izad199. [PMID: 37816230 DOI: 10.1093/ibd/izad199]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 03/30/2023] [Indexed: 10/12/2023]
Abstract
BACKGROUND AND AIMS We sought to define the prevalence and to characterize possible predictive factors of Crohn's disease (CD) occurring in children with ulcerative colitis (UC) after ileal pouch-anal anastomosis (IPAA). METHODS This was a multicenter, retrospective study including 15 centers of the Porto IBD group of the European Society for Pediatric Gastroenterology, Hepatology and Nutrition. Children with a confirmed diagnosis of UC undergoing colectomy with IPAA and a minimal follow up of 6 months were identified. The following data were collected: demographic data; endoscopic and histologic data; disease activity; laboratory exams; therapeutic history; indication for surgery, type, and timing; and IPAA functional outcomes and complications. In de novo CD cases, time of diagnosis, phenotype, location, and therapies were gathered. RESULTS We identified 111 UC children undergoing IPAA from January 2008 to June 2018 (median age at colectomy: 13 years; age range: 1-18 years; female/male: 59/52). The median time from diagnosis to colectomy was 16 (range, 0-202) months. At the last follow-up, 40 (36%) of 111 children developed pouchitis. The criteria for de novo CD were met in 19(17.1%) of 111 children with a 25-month median (range, 3-61 months). At last follow-up, 12 (63.1%) of 19 were treated with biologics and in 5 (26.3%) of 19 children, the pouch was replaced with definitive ileostomy. In a multivariable logistic regression model, decreased preoperative body mass index z scores (odds ratio, 2.2; 95% confidence interval, 1.1-4.4; P = .01) resulted as the only variable associated with CD development. CONCLUSIONS Children with UC undergoing IPAA carry a high risk of developing subsequent CD. De novo CD cases showed decreased preoperative body mass index z scores, identifying a poor nutritional status as a possible predictive factor.

Malignancy and mortality in paediatric-onset inflammatory bowel disease: a 3-year prospective, multinational study from the paediatric IBD Porto group of ESPGHAN. Aliment Pharmacol Ther 2018; 48:523-537. Abstract
BACKGROUND Risk benefit strategies in managing inflammatory bowel diseases (IBD) are dependent upon understanding the risks of uncontrolled inflammation vs those of treatments. Malignancy and mortality in IBD have been associated with disease-related inflammation and immune suppression, but data are limited due to their rare occurrence. AIM To identify and describe the most common causes of mortality, types of cancer and previous or current therapy among children and young adults with paediatric-onset IBD. METHODS Information on paediatric-onset IBD patients diagnosed with malignancy or mortality was prospectively collected via a survey in 25 countries over a 42-month period. Patients were included if death or malignancy occurred after IBD diagnosis but before the age of 26 years. RESULTS In total, 60 patients were identified including 43 malignancies and 26 fatal cases (9 due to cancer). Main causes of fatality were malignancies (n = 9), IBD or IBD-therapy related nonmalignant causes (n = 10; including 5 infections), and suicides (n = 3). Three cases, all fatal, of hepatosplenic T-cell lymphoma were identified, all were biologic-naïve but thiopurine-exposed. No other haematological malignancies were fatal. The 6 other fatal cancer cases included 3 colorectal adenocarcinomas and 3 cholangiocarcinomas (CCAs). Primary sclerosing cholangitis (PSC) was present in 5 (56%) fatal cancers (1 colorectal carcinoma, 3 CCAs and 1 hepatosplenic T-cell lymphoma). CONCLUSIONS We report the largest number of paediatric-onset IBD patients with cancer and/or fatal outcomes to date. Malignancies followed by infections were the major causes of mortality. We identified PSC as a significant risk factor for cancer-associated mortality. Disease-related adenocarcinomas were a commoner cause of death than lymphomas.

Consensus guidelines of ECCO/ESPGHAN on the medical management of pediatric Crohn's disease. J Crohns Colitis 2014; 8:1179-207. Abstract
Children and adolescents with Crohn's disease (CD) present often with a more complicated disease course compared to adult patients. In addition, the potential impact of CD on growth, pubertal and emotional development of patients underlines the need for a specific management strategy of pediatric-onset CD. To develop the first evidenced based and consensus driven guidelines for pediatric-onset CD an expert panel of 33 IBD specialists was formed after an open call within the European Crohn's and Colitis Organisation and the European Society of Pediatric Gastroenterolog, Hepatology and Nutrition. The aim was to base on a thorough review of existing evidence a state of the art guidance on the medical treatment and long term management of children and adolescents with CD, with individualized treatment algorithms based on a benefit-risk analysis according to different clinical scenarios. In children and adolescents who did not have finished their growth, exclusive enteral nutrition (EEN) is the induction therapy of first choice due to its excellent safety profile, preferable over corticosteroids, which are equipotential to induce remission. The majority of patients with pediatric-onset CD require immunomodulator based maintenance therapy. The experts discuss several factors potentially predictive for poor disease outcome (such as severe perianal fistulizing disease, severe stricturing/penetrating disease, severe growth retardation, panenteric disease, persistent severe disease despite adequate induction therapy), which may incite to an anti-TNF-based top down approach. These guidelines are intended to give practical (whenever possible evidence-based) answers to (pediatric) gastroenterologists who take care of children and adolescents with CD; they are not meant to be a rule or legal standard, since many different clinical scenario exist requiring treatment strategies not covered by or different from these guidelines.

Limitations of fecal calprotectin at diagnosis in untreated pediatric Crohn's disease. Inflamm Bowel Dis 2012; 18:1493-7. Abstract
BACKGROUND Fecal Calprotectin (FC) is a validated screening test for intestinal inflammation in Crohn's disease (CD). The objective of the study was to prospectively evaluate the limitations of FC for identifying CD in newly diagnosed untreated pediatric patients and to assess the association of FC levels with disease location and serum inflammatory markers. METHODS Consecutive children with new onset untreated CD participating in the ongoing ESPGHAN GROWTH CD study were evaluated at diagnosis for disease activity, extent, C-reactive protein (CRP), and FC. RESULTS In all, 60 children met the inclusion criteria (mean age 12.6 ± 4.6 years,), 25 (42%) with mild disease, 17 (28%) moderate disease, and 18 (30%) severe disease. Twenty-seven (45%) had small bowel disease only. Median FC levels did not differ between children with small bowel only (2198 μg/g interquartile range [IQR] 696-2400) and those with colonic involvement (with or without small bowel disease; 2400 μg/g (IQR 475-2400) (P = 0.76). FC was elevated in 95% of patients, in comparison to CRP (86%) and erythrocyte sedimentation rate (ESR) (83%). Three children (5%) who had normal calprotectin levels also had low or normal CRP and/or ESR. There was no correlation between calprotectin levels and either the pediatric CD activity index (r = -0.11; P = 0.94) or physicians global assessment. CONCLUSIONS FC levels in active disease confined to the small bowel were elevated in the vast majority of children and site of disease was not a confounding factor in this setting. Patients with low FC had a trend toward low levels of inflammatory markers as well. We did not find a significant correlation between FC and clinical indices of activity.

Prevention of acute adverse events related to infliximab infusions in pediatric patients. Arthritis Care Res (Hoboken) 2010; 62:785-90. Abstract
OBJECTIVE To study whether premedication with an oral antifebrile agent (acetaminophen) and antihistamine (cetirizine) could decrease the frequency of acute infusion reactions in pediatric patients. METHODS All pediatric patients scheduled for infliximab infusions at the Helsinki University Central Hospital, a tertiary care center, were prospectively introduced to a standard oral premedication of acetaminophen (20 mg/kg) and cetirizine (10 mg) prior to infliximab infusions for a period of 1 year. All acute adverse events related to infliximab infusions given according to the guidelines of pediatric rheumatologists or gastroenterologists were registered for this time period and retrospectively during the preceding year. RESULTS During the study period, infliximab infusions with premedication were given to 64 pediatric patients (48 with rheumatic disease and l6 with inflammatory bowel disease, mean age 13 years, n = 34 boys, and n = 30 girls). Infliximab was introduced to 14 children; the rest were on maintenance therapy. Twelve infusion reactions, 4 mild and 8 severe, were observed in 8 (12.5%) of the 64 subjects, and in 1 subject 4 times. During the preceding year, 60 pediatric patients had received infliximab infusions without premedication. In this latter group, infusion reactions occurred in 5 children (8.3%; P > 0.05). The presentation of an acute infusion reaction was not related to the sex or diagnosis of the patient. CONCLUSION In pediatric patients, acute infusion reactions related to infliximab could not be prevented with premedication with oral acetaminophen and cetirizine.

Molecularly defined adult-type hypolactasia among working age people with reference to milk consumption and gastrointestinal symptoms. World J Gastroenterol 2007; 13:1230-5. Abstract
AIM: To study milk consumption and subjective milk-related symptoms in adults genotyped for adult-type hypolactasia.
METHODS: A total of 1900 Finnish adults were genotyped for the C/T-13910 variant of adult-type hypolactasia and filled in a structured questionnaire concerning milk consumption and gastrointestinal problems.
RESULTS: The C/C-13910 genotype of adult-type hypolactasia was present in 18% of the study population. The prevalence of the C/C-13910 genotype was higher among subjects who were undergoing investigations because of abdominal symptoms (24%, P < 0.05). Those with the C/C-13910 genotype drank less milk than subjects with either the C/T-13910 or the T/T-13910 genotype of lactase persistence (18% vs 38%; 18% vs 36%, P < 0.01). Subjects with the C/C-13910 genotype had experienced more gastrointestinal symptoms (84%) during the preceding three-month period than those with the C/T-13910 (79%, P < 0.05) or the T/T-13910 genotype (78 %, P < 0.05). Only 9% (29/338) of the subjects with the C/C-13910 genotype consumed milk and reported no symptoms from it.
CONCLUSION: Gastrointestinal symptoms are more common among adults with the C/C-13910 genotype of adult-type hypolactasia than in those with genotypes of lactase persistence.

Dental caries is common in Finnish children infected with Helicobacter pylori. SCANDINAVIAN JOURNAL OF INFECTIOUS DISEASES 2002; 33:815-7. Abstract
Childhood factors such as low socioeconomic status are risk factors for Helicobacter pylori infection and Streptococcus mutans-related dental caries. We examined whether H. pylori infection and dental caries are present today in the same group of children examined previously. We reviewed the public dental health service files of 21 H. pylori-positive children (upper gastrointestinal endoscopy at a median age of 13.5 y) and 27 H. pylori-negative children (endoscopy at a median age of 12.5 y) examined during 1995-98 at the Helsinki University Central Hospital, Finland. All H. pylori-positive children had experienced dental caries in their primary or permanent teeth or in both whereas among H. pylori-negative children the respective proportion was 70% (p < 0.01). At the age of 7 y, 18% (3/17) of the H. pylori-positive children had experienced caries in permanent teeth as compared to 0% among H. pylori-negative children (0/24; p < 0.05). At the age of 12 y, H. pylori-positive children had more decayed, missing or filled permanent teeth than H. pylori-negative children (80% vs. 38%; p < 0.05). Although a causal relationship between H. pylori and dental caries is unlikely, it is possible that H. pylori-infected children have an increased risk of other health problems, such as dental caries, for which proper treatment is needed.

cagA, vacA and iceA virulence genes of Helicobacter pylori isolates of children in Finland. Eur J Clin Microbiol Infect Dis 2000; 19:790-3. Abstract
cagA, vacA s and m genotypes and iceA alleles were analyzed from Helicobacter pylori strains isolated from 17 Finnish children and 32 children of non-Finnish origin living in Finland. Twelve children in the latter group were eastern European and 15 were of African origin. Only three children of non-Finnish origin were born in Finland. The vacA sla subtype was more prevalent in the isolates from Finnish children than African children (76% vs. 7%, P<0.001); vacA s1b frequencies were 5% and 67%, respectively (P<0.001). The iceA1 allele was significantly more prevalent in African than Finnish isolates (93% vs. 35%, P< 0.01). Considerable variation was noted in the frequency of vacA s1 subtypes and iceA alleles in children originating from different geographic regions, but the geographic variation of s1 subtypes resembled that described in other reports.

Abstract
BACKGROUND Intestinal disaccharidase activities tend to be low in villous atrophy, but there are only a few reports of enzyme activities in children with normal villous architecture. METHODS In the current study the data were reviewed on disaccharidase activities in duodenal biopsy specimens of normal villous structure in 223 children undergoing upper gastrointestinal endoscopy in 1997 and 1998. The ancestry was Finnish in 188 children (median age 8.0 years; range, 0.2-18 years), African in 27 children (median age 5.0 years; range, 1-13 years), and other in eight children. RESULTS The mean activities of lactase, sucrase, and maltase were significantly higher in Finnish children than in children of African origin (P < 0.0001, P < 0.002, and P < 0.02, respectively). Lactase activity decreased with increasing age (P < 0.001), but age had no significant effect on maltase and sucrase activities. Among Finnish children, 31% (59/188) had lactase activity below the established reference range of 20 units (units are micromoles of substrate hydrolyzed per minute at 37 degrees C per gram of protein) and one child had a probable sucrase-isomaltase deficiency. When these 60 children with low enzyme activities were excluded, the geometric means were lactase, 35.7 units (95% confidence interval [CI], 32.8-38.6 units); maltase, 241 units (95% CI, 225-258 units); and sucrase, 57.5 units (95% CI, 53.5-61.6 units). Among the children of African origin, lactase activity was decreased in 67% (18/27). All three enzyme activities were decreased in parallel more often among the African children (8/27) than among the Finnish children (9/188; P < 0.002). CONCLUSIONS Ethnicity has a strong effect on disaccharidase values in children with normal villous structure. African children have lower activities of lactase, sucrase, and maltase in duodenal specimens than do children of Finnish origin.

Abstract
BACKGROUND Gastric autoantibodies are common in Helicobacter pylori-infected adults, and the presence of these antibodies is associated with atrophic gastritis. The role of H. pylori in the autoimmune type of atrophic gastritis is unresolved, and it is not known at what stage the autoantibodies appear in serum during H. pylori infection. Therefore, we screened children with and without H. pylori infection for gastric parietal cell antibodies. METHODS Seventy-one children with H. pylori infection verified by examination of gastric biopsy specimens (mean age, 9.4 years), 8 children with positive serology but negative histology for H. pylori (mean age, 11.6 years), and 130 children with negative serology for H. pylori (mean age, 7.7 years) were screened for the presence of gastric parietal cell antibodies in serum by indirect immunofluorescence. In addition, 61 children with celiac disease (mean age, 7.1 years) were screened for gastric parietal cell antibodies and H. pylori antibodies. RESULTS None of the children with H. pylori infection had gastric parietal cell antibodies in serum. Only three positive parietal cell antibody reactions were found: a 14-year-old boy with positive serology for H. pylori but no other signs of infection (titer 5000), a 14-year-old girl with tuberculosis (titer 1250, seronegative for H. pylori) and a 10-year-old girl with insulin-dependent diabetes mellitus (titer 6250, seronegative for H. pylori). CONCLUSIONS Although gastric autoantibodies are often found in adults with chronic H. pylori gastritis, it seems that H. pylori-infected children are not positive for gastric parietal cell antibodies. It remains to be studied in which H. pylori infections and at what stages gastric autoantibodies appear.

Abstract
BACKGROUND Helicobacter pylori infection is likely to be acquired at an early age. The factors leading to active inflammation in childhood, however, are largely unknown. SUBJECTS AND METHODS We determined the CagA status, the best characterized virulence factor of H. pylori, and serum antibodies of IgG and IgA classes to H. pylori in 39 infected children. RESULTS Mononuclear cell infiltration in the antrum but not in the gastric body was more intense in CagA-positive children than in CagA-negative children. The degree of polymorphonuclear cell infiltration on the other hand was independent of the CagA status. The antibody titers of IgG and IgA classes to H. pylori were higher in CagA-positive than in CagA-negative infections (P<0.001 and P<0.01, respectively). IgG antibody titers to H. pylori correlated directly with the density of mononuclear and polymorphonuclear cell infiltration in the gastric antrum but not in the gastric body. CONCLUSION H. pylori-infected children with CagA antibodies seem to have a more severe inflammation in the gastric antrum than CagA-negative children as shown by an increase in the density of antral mononuclear cells. A finding of higher serum antibody titers to H. pylori in CagA-positive children may be related to this enhancement of inflammation.

Screening for coeliac disease in women with a history of recurrent miscarriage or infertility. BRITISH JOURNAL OF OBSTETRICS AND GYNAECOLOGY 1999; 106:171-3. Abstract
Because subclinical coeliac disease may decrease fertility or complicate pregnancy, we screened women with recurrent miscarriage of unknown aetiology (n = 63), unexplained infertility (n = 47) and infertility with a known cause (n = 82), for anti-endomysium antibodies in serum to find undiagnosed coeliac disease. One woman (1-6%) with recurrent miscarriage, another woman (2.1%) with unexplained infertility and one woman (2.0%) in the control group (n = 51), were considered to have coeliac disease. We could not demonstrate a higher frequency of coeliac disease in women with infertility or recurrent miscarriage, but suggest that undiagnosed coeliac disease is common in women.

Abstract
BACKGROUND & AIMS Tissue transglutaminase has been reported to be the target for endomysial antibodies in celiac disease. We sought to establish whether immunoglobulin (Ig) A class tissue transglutaminase autoantibodies can be considered specific for celiac disease. METHODS Serum samples from 136 patients with untreated celiac disease (diagnosed according to the criteria of the European Society for Pediatric Gastroenterology, Hepatology and Nutrition) and 207 disease controls were studied. Enzyme-linked immunosorbent assay (ELISA) and Western blots were performed using calcium-treated and untreated tissue transglutaminase as antigen. Reticulin, endomysial, and mouse monoclonal tissue transglutaminase antibodies were studied by an indirect immunofluorescence method and gliadin antibodies with ELISA. RESULTS The calcium-activated tissue transglutaminase autoantibody ELISA was highly sensitive (129 of 136) and specific (194 of 207) in detecting celiac disease. The new autoantibody ELISA test correlated well with the endomysial antibody test. Tissue transglutaminase autoantibody ELISA showed a clearly better predictive potential than the IgA class gliadin antibody ELISA. Immunoblots and ELISA blocking studies showed that calcium is needed for the specific antigen-antibody reaction to occur. Double immunofluorescence staining in human umbilical cord with sera from patients with celiac disease and with monoclonal tissue transglutaminase antibodies showed complete overlap. CONCLUSIONS Calcium-activated tissue transglutaminase autoantibody ELISA is highly accurate in detecting untreated celiac disease. Tissue transglutaminase seems to be the target self-antigen for endomysial antibodies.

Abstract
BACKGROUND Large-scale screening for coeliac disease has suggested that the disease is more prevalent than anticipated. In the screening studies published, only a minor proportion of those with a positive result have undergone jejunal biopsy to confirm the diagnosis. Our aim was to search for previously undiagnosed patients with coeliac disease by means of antiendomysium antibodies, which are more specific for the disease than serum antigliadin antibodies, and to study jejunal histology in each with a positive titre. METHODS Serum from 1070 adults working at Helsinki University Central Hospital were screened for untreated coeliac disease with IgA antiendomysium antibodies. All adults with positive titres underwent jejunal biopsy for villous structure analysis and counting of CD3-positive cells and cells bearing the gamma/delta T-cell receptor. RESULTS Coeliac disease was confirmed in a jejunal biopsy specimen from 8 of the 11 subjects with positive antiendomysium titres--that is, a frequency of 1 in 130. Seven of these eight coeliac patients had had minor abdominal discomfort for years, and one patient had a diagnosis of hyperthyroidism. None of the patients had osteoporosis, four had low iron storages, but only two were anaemic; no other nutritional deficiencies were found. The three other adults had a positive antiendomysium titre but a normal villous structure. One of these three was regarded as a false-positive case (titre, 1 in 5). The two other subjects (titres, 1 in 400) had increased numbers of CD3-positive T cells and gamma/delta T-cell receptor-bearing cells, suggesting a predisposition for coeliac disease. CONCLUSIONS Undiagnosed coeliac disease is common in the adult population in Finland; in this study the prevalence was 1 in 130. Screening for coeliac disease is recommended on minor suspicion.

Abstract
BACKGROUND Gastritis is a common finding in patients with inflammatory bowel disease. However, the association of gastritis with Helicobacter pylori is unclear in these patients. METHODS The prevalence of antibodies for H. pylori in serum was determined in 47 pediatric patients with inflammatory bowel disease (19 with Crohn's disease, 21 with ulcerative colitis, and 7 with unclassified disease). H. pylori antibodies of the IgG and IgA classes were measured by enzyme immunoassay in 24 patients at the time of diagnosis of inflammatory bowel disease and in 23 more patients during the follow-up of inflammatory bowel disease (mean follow-up, 3.5 years; range 1-10 years). Esophagogastroduodenoscopy was performed on 40 patients during the examination for inflammatory bowel disease. RESULTS In contrast to earlier findings, no patient was determined to be positive for H. pylori, either in serologic or histologic examination. This negative finding was unexpected, because it is known that approximately 10% of asymptomatic Finnish children have antibodies for H. pylori in serum and approximately 10% of analyses of specimens obtained in gastric antral biopsies obtained at the Hospital for Children and Adolescents, Helsinki, Finland, are positive for H. pylori. CONCLUSIONS Permanent colonization of the stomach with H. pylori is unusual in children with inflammatory bowel disease.

IgA endomysium antibodies on human umbilical cord: an excellent diagnostic tool for celiac disease in childhood. J Pediatr Gastroenterol Nutr 1997; 24:563-7. Abstract
BACKGROUND An improvement in screening for celiac disease has recently been described that uses human umbilical cord as a substitute for monkey esophagus to determine IgA endomysium antibodies in adults. As using monkey esophagus is ethically questionable for large-scale screening, we studied whether substitution of umbilical cord would be suitable for pediatric patients as well. METHODS Serum from 53 children with untreated celiac disease, 22 in remission and 13 on challenge, were screened for antigliadin IgA, antigliadin IgG, and IgA reticulin antibodies, in addition to IgA endomysium antibodies tested both on monkey esophagus and on human umbilical cord. Controls included 20 patients with cow-milk-sensitive enteropathy, 23 with inflammatory bowel disease, and 23 with diabetes mellitus, and 48 patients who were biopsied to exclude celiac disease either because of positive gliadin antibody test or disturbed growth. RESULTS Sensitivity (0.94) and specificity (1.0) were similar for umbilical cord and esophageal determinations in active celiac disease. Both substrates detected identical positive cases and neither gave false-positive results. In celiac patients on a gluten-free diet, endomysium antibodies with either substrate were positive in seven identical cases and negative in 15 of 22 cases. Correlations with reticulin antibodies were comparable with human umbilical cord and monkey esophagus (0.83 and 0.85, respectively; Spearman Correlation Section Pair-Wise deletion). CONCLUSIONS Human umbilical cord is an excellent substitute for monkey esophagus to determine endomysium antibodies in celiac diagnosis in children and adolescents.

Neonatal treatment of male rats with a gonadotropin-releasing hormone antagonist impairs ejaculation and fertility. Physiol Behav 1989; 46:373-7. Abstract
Pituitary-gonadal suppression of neonatal male rats with a gonadotropin-releasing hormone antagonist N-Ac-D-Nal(2)1,D-p-Cl-Phe2,D-Trp3,D-hArg(Et2)6,D-Ala10 -GnRH (RS 68439; Syntex; 2 mg/kg/day) during days 1-10 of life resulted in infertility of adult animals, when studied at the age of 90, 115 and 150 days. Numbers of fertile animals per rats tested at these ages were 1/10, 2/14 and 4/14, respectively, in the antagonist treated animals (vs. 8/10, 9/13 and 9/13 in controls; p less than 0.01-0.05). The numbers of mounts and intromissions were unaffected by the antagonist treatment, but none of the treated animals (n = 10) ejaculated in four subsequent behavior tests. However, if the vaginal smears were checked in a group of rats after caging the males separately with a normal female for 8 days before the behavior tests, each male had ejaculated but the females were not fertilized. When the neonatally GnRH antagonist-treated rats were followed in the long-term, fertility slowly recovered, and at the age of 220 and 350 days, the number of successful pregnancies was similar to that of age-matched controls. It is concluded that short-term neonatal pituitary-gonadal suppression with GnRH antagonist results in impaired ejaculation and infertility of adult male rats, but fertility slowly recovers within a year.

Pancreatic secretory trypsin inhibitor from human amniotic fluid and fetal and neonatal urine: concentrations and physicochemical characterization. Clin Chim Acta 1986; 156:123-9. Abstract
The levels and physicochemical properties of the pancreatic secretory trypsin inhibitor, also known as Kazal type trypsin inhibitor, were studied in human amniotic fluid. In the second trimester, the median concentration was 160 ng/ml, which exceeds the maternal serum levels 20-fold. Towards term, the amniotic fluid levels declined about 5-fold, whereas the maternal serum values remained constant. In fetal urine, the concentration of the trypsin inhibitor was similar to that in amniotic fluid in early gestation, whereas in newborn urine, the median level was 4-to 5-fold higher than in term amniotic fluid. The physiochemical characteristics of the trypsin inhibitor in amniotic fluid, neonatal urine and cancer urine from an ovarian cancer patient were similar, as studied by gel filtration, high performance reverse phase liquid chromatography, and complete immunological identity in immunodiffusion. The physicochemical similarity and levels in various compartments suggest fetal contribution to amniotic fluid levels of the trypsin inhibitor.

Zinc and alpha-fetoprotein in amniotic fluid from early pregnancies with fetal malformations. Am J Obstet Gynecol 1985; 152:561-5. Abstract
Zinc and alpha-fetoprotein concentrations were quantitated in second-trimester amniotic fluid from 111 normal pregnancies and 29 pregnancies with various fetal malformations. The zinc level varied between 0.3 and 4.0 mumol/L (median 1.3) in the normal samples and between 1.8 and 17.9 mumol/L (median 5.0) in cases with malformations. The level was above 2.5 times the normal median in 23 of the 29 (79%) gestations with the malformations. Amniotic fluid zinc and alpha-fetoprotein levels showed a positive correlation (r = 0.78), and the alpha-fetoprotein level was elevated in all gestations with fetal disorders and elevated zinc levels, as well as in five of the six cases with fetal defects but normal zinc concentrations. The elevation of zinc was more marked than that of alpha-fetoprotein in three cases of fetal malformations. Five samples were false positive on alpha-fetoprotein assay but contained normal zinc levels. Removal of alpha-fetoprotein from amniotic fluid had no effect on the zinc concentration, indicating that zinc is not bound to amniotic fluid alpha-fetoprotein.

Reactivity of amniotic fluid alpha-fetoprotein with concanavalin A-sepharose in pre-natal diagnosis of fetal malformations. Scand J Clin Lab Invest 1983; 43:687-90. Abstract
The proportion of concanavalin A-non-reactive alpha-fetoprotein was determined in 215 amniotic fluid samples from second trimester pregnancies. the median percentage for concanavalin A-non-binding alpha-fetoprotein was 35.5% at the 15th week and 32.2% at the 18th gestational week. Nineteen of the 23 pregnancies with various fetal malformations showed highly elevated total alpha-fetoprotein levels. In this group, the value for non-reactive alpha-fetoprotein was below the normal range in 12 out of 13 samples collected at 15-17 weeks of pregnancy and in four out of six samples at 18-19 weeks. Four pathological pregnancies had only moderately elevated total alpha-fetoprotein levels (5.3-7.9 SD above the mean) and two of these samples had a low percentage of the concanavalin A-non-binding fraction. The amniotic fluid alpha-fetoprotein concentration was between 3 and 5 SD and over 5 SD above the mean in four and seven normal pregnancies, respectively. The concanavalin A-fractionation classified correctly 10 out of these 11 cases. The results indicate that the determination of the proportion of concanavalin A-non-binding alpha-fetoprotein is a useful supplementary test to the total alpha-fetoprotein assay.
